What is onWater Fish? The onWater app is a comprehensive tool for fly fishing enthusiasts, providing access to detailed maps, local fishing reports, river shuttle services, real-time river flows and weather conditions, and more. The app requires a subscription, with both monthly and yearly options available.



         

Features


- Hundreds of detailed maps of top fishing waters, including access areas, boat ramps, and camping locations

- Ability to download maps for offline use and track location and movement

- Tracking of location relative to public and private land boundaries

- Distance tracking between points on the river or user's location

- Ability to mark personal favorite locations

- Access to current local fishing reports and fly shops

- Information on river shuttle services and local access regulations

- Real-time river flows and local weather conditions

- Listings of top lodges and local accommodations

- Ability to upload photos and capture river location, flows, weather, and fly used

Awesome resource when exploring new water!

I recently used the offline map tool when floating the South Fork of the Boise River. Because I was unfamiliar with the river and the float, access points, river distances to campsites, whitewater hazards, and other points of interest to the angler, the offline map was invaluable to me in planning snd executing the 2 day overnight float.

Although near the growing city of Boise, ID, the South Fork runs through a remote and deep river canyon setting without reliable cell phone service, so I downloaded the fully curated off-line map and was able to track my float without a glitch! This helped immensely in understanding where I was in relation to my planned campsite for the night, putting me at ease in the late afternoon by knowing exactly where I would be camping and not needing to push through good evening water to ensure I found my camp while there was still daylight. Also, I was able to see exactly where whitewater hazards were located, enabling me to make better decisions, for example, choosing to set camp rather than trying to run a relatively simple but technical rapid in the fading light of the day.

I have always used digital resources when planning a river trip, but the research aspect of this process is tedious, requiring a search of several resources to get the whole big picture. With onWater’s app everything is right there in one location making trip planning and the overall experience so simple and incredibly informative with its hand-curated and detailed information.
